Technical Field
The invention belongs to the technical field of smoking articles, and particularly relates to an adsorption type clean low-temperature smoking set.
Background
The heating device can directly heat the tobacco or nicotine product without burning, the heating temperature is between 220 ℃ and 250 ℃, and the smoke is gradually volatilized after the baking. The purpose of such heated smoking devices is to reduce the generation of harmful smoke constituents by the combustion and thermal degradation of tobacco in conventional cigarettes. The smoke of lit cigarettes has been analyzed to contain about 4000 chemical substances, many of which are toxic, mutagenic and thousands of carcinogenic substances. The heating non-combustion device heats the tobacco or nicotine product through the heat source without generating smoke through combustion, thereby not only realizing the satisfaction similar to cigarettes, but also reducing harmful smoke components generated by combustion and thermal degradation. According to 2016 international first-phase clinical test report, IQOS can be up to 90% relative to the harm-reducing ability of ordinary cigarette. Heating a non-burning cigarette significantly reduces sidestream smoke compared to lit-end cigarettes. At the same time, it is relatively portable and provides quick and convenient recharging for repeated use.
The tobacco is heated to generate smokable smoke, and volatile compounds such as tar in the tobacco or nicotine products are released. Wherein a part of organic matters such as tar and the like pass through a filter tip arranged on the tobacco product and then are sucked into the inlet cavity by a consumer, and the other part of the organic matters flows out from the bottom of the tobacco product and remains in the heating cavity. Experiments show that most of tar organic matters are deposited at the contact part of the bottom of the tobacco and the heating cavity. The organic matters such as tar and the like remained at the bottom of the heating cavity can be cleaned only by a physical method. Tar is a brown greasy product, is relatively viscous, and is very difficult to clean after being accumulated on a flue.
The generation and volatilization of organic matters such as tar in tobacco cannot be avoided. In the prior art, the organic matters remained in the smoking set are cleaned, and if the GLO is provided with a cleaning tool such as a brush, the smoking set is manually cleaned, so that time and labor are wasted.
Disclosure of Invention
The present application is directed to solving at least one of the problems in the prior art. Therefore, one of the objectives of the present invention is to provide an adsorption type clean low temperature smoking set which can effectively prevent tar from remaining on the smoking set.

Compared with the prior art, the invention has the beneficial effects that:
1. when the low-temperature smoking set is used, airflow enters from the air inlet end and flows out from the heating cavity cigarette inserting end through the tar adsorption plug, tar volatilized from the bottom of a cigarette or a smoke bomb just flows into the tar adsorption plug and is adsorbed by the tar adsorption plug, so that the problems of tar residue and cleanness are solved, the tar adsorption plug is of a microporous structure and can adsorb organic matters such as tar which is dozens of times of the weight of the tar adsorption plug, and the problem that the tar leaks from the tar adsorption plug to pollute the smoking set is avoided; meanwhile, the tar adsorption plug can also adsorb water vapor and floating particulate matters in the air sucked into the cigarettes or the cigarette cartridges, so that the taste is improved, and the smoke experience of a user is improved.
2. The tar adsorption plug is installed at the bottom of the shell through the movable lower cover, the movable lower cover is hinged with the shell, and the tar adsorption plug can be opened along with the rotation of the movable lower cover, so that the tar adsorption plug is simple and convenient to assemble and very convenient to replace.
